Flowers
Like drops of paint on a painter’s easel
Resting quietly, patiently among others
To gently decorate the canvas;
Like soft silk folds of a lady’s dress
Pooling out, freshly washed,
With a hint of sweet perfume;
Like a cluster of warm, new colors
Gathered in the glowing sunrise,
Bringing the fragrance of a brand new day;
Like velvety scraps of a doll maker’s cloth
Like the sweet soft blush on children’s cheeks
Like the smile of sunshine welcoming spring
